DOING WORD WALL - WHAT DOES THAT LOOK LIKE?

We do WORD WALL every day in LITERACY BLOCK.
At the beginning of the year, we thought Mrs M was CRAZY as she
showed us how to learn our words by cheering, chanting and actions.
Now we are CRAZY as well. Doing WORD WALL is so much FUN!
Here's what we do.
First we TALK about a word-what are the TRICKY parts. We've learnt that we don't always SEE what we HEAR.... like in the word 'my'- we hear 'i' but we see a 'y'. We call a 'y' like this a GREAT PRETENDER'.
We have to use our BRAIN to remember!
Next we SPELL the word using one of our WORD WALL CHEERS.
Here we are doing 'OPERA'. We sing each letter like opera singers!
Some of our favourites are 'MOVIE STAR KISSES' and 'CHEERLEADER'.
Our BRAIN loves singing and actions!


Last we WRITE the word 3 times, each time using a different colour so we make a RAINBOW WORD. Our BRAIN loves colour!
Then we draw the shape around the word to help our BRAIN remember what the word looks like.
We need this for words like 'my' because what we hear is 'mi'. Can you see why the shape is important?
Then we do it ALL OVER AGAIN for each word!
